The role

There are two key parts to this role

  • Finding right fit prospects

  • Engaging with those prospects

Here’s what you’ll be doing day-to-day:

  • Generating prospect lists: you need to be a good researcher

  • Booking outbound meetings through a combination of cold calls, emails, social outreach, networking and independent research.

  • Engage with senior marketers and growth teams, understand the issues they face and articulate our offer in an articulate manner

  • Researching your prospects decision making team - find the sabateur

  • Generating and managing sales pipeline; maintain impeccable admin and update all activity in Hubspot.

  • Help efforts in building sustainable processes and procedures - we are in learning mode here.

  • Work collaboratively with other team members to convert opportunities created into sales qualified leads.

  • Have a proactive approach to learning and professional development

  • Create new opportunities for the business every day

Here’s what you’ll be measured on:

  • Meetings booked

  • Sales qualified opportunities

  • Revenue generated



You’ll report to the Sales Director.
